Pitchers to add Kyle Harrison, SP/RP, Brewers (43%) : In most leagues, this is the last chance to add Harrison, who was quickly gaining momentum throughout spring training and the outset of the season before suffering a minor injury on April 11.
He certainly got back on track last time out, when he struck out 12 batters over six shutout innings. The lefty has posted a 2. 28 ERA and 1.
06 WHIP that are well-supported by a 30:8 K:BB rate. He may be a set-and-forget starter. Spencer Arrighetti, Astros (44%) : Among the waiver wire options, Arrighetti has rare strikeout skills.
The right-hander has a career 10. 1 K/9 rate, which includes a 10. 5 mark in his three starts this season.
